Example
Influence of the diameter mismatch without using the correction function:
Mating pipe DN 100 (4"), schedule 80
Device flange DN 100 (4"), schedule 40
This installation position results in a diameter mismatch of 5 mm (0.2 in). If the
correction function is not used, an additional measuring uncertainty of approx. 2 % o.r.
must be expected.
If the basic conditions are met and the feature is enabled, the additional measuring
uncertainty is 1 % o.r.
10.5.4 Configuring the totalizer
In the "Totalizer 1 to n" submenu the individual totalizer can be configured.
Navigation
"Setup" menu → Advanced setup → Totalizer 1 to n
